so who does NOT dump?
I dumped in the beginning, but I no longer do. I do need to lay down and take a nap though if I eat too many white carbs, but I no longer get the nausea/heart racing/gonna die feelings I once did. Which on the one hand sucks because I've been eating things I know I shouldn't recently. But if there's a positive aspect it's that I'm not afraid of food anymore (from the sugar aspect at least).
I haven't yet but eggs anyway you make them in the morning make me sick. I always watch my sugar and fat content like a hawk tho. I've been thinking about pushing the envelope to see if I am a dumper but then get scared that if I find out for sure I don't dump I may want to cheat occassionally and I really don't think I want to go down that path...so I may never know. Maybe when I reach my goal weight I may try something to experiment and find out but for now I limit my fats to 3 grams per serving and sugars to 5 grams per serving.

Like others have expressed here, I do not dump on sugar. I do have a reaction similar to dumping with some fatty or rich foods (excessive nausea, vomiting, dizziness). I get sleepy after eating too much sugar. I also have a bad reaction to excessive amounts of sugar alcohols (tried sugar free froyo once, never again!).
